Central Terrace Medallions
Paul Philippe Cret (Architect), Carl Paul Jennewein, 1933
* small urn, sitting person, plants, snakes, weapons, mirror, clouds, flames, sun, lion, standing person, headgear, books, owl, hand, ship, flag
* The January 1934 Annual report of the Association for Public Art, mentions that Paul Cret completed construction of the Central/Middle Terrace, presumably in 1933. The attribution for Jennewein was provided by the Association for Public Art in a 2/6/2025 email.
* inscription: Justitia, Prudentia, Amor Patriea, Abundantia, Potestas
* Central Terrace Ellen Phillips Samuel Memorial. Kelly Drive, past Boat House Row.
